    if I put for example this code to enable a funtion of a plugin

  2. Events <?php ec3_get_events(5); ?>
  3. it dosent work... on a post or a page, the php only works on the sidebar.

    This happens with all the plugins i try.

    any ideas of what is happening?

  • Mark / t31os
    Moderator
    Posted 2 years ago #

    You can't type PHP directly into posts or pages, if a plugin says to add that code, it most likely means your theme template file, not an actual post or page you're creating..
